Transaction 52d8f3ad07fa789ac8fb8c692d176f7599ba5b8eb29abf5d0d4e17427b29cce5

12 Input
2 Outputs
  • 52d8f3ad07fa789ac8fb8c692d176f7599ba5b8eb29abf5d0d4e17427b29cce5:0
  • value  60852480
    address  3MfSuR94SgpKMFKDY3dTM3DrPS2cZmyrpN
  • 52d8f3ad07fa789ac8fb8c692d176f7599ba5b8eb29abf5d0d4e17427b29cce5:1
  • value  16846
    address  bc1qvplapl3cpyj837vqqlnpzeav7hzplrtfhg50ya